
VR Forklift Training: The next evolution for OSHA-compliant training
Challenge
The client needed a training solution that engages Gen Z while being easy to use for Gen Y and boomers. The training had to be captivating, safe, and cost-effective, with a focus on real-life scenarios. Integrating these needs into a VR solution presented several challenges, including creating a user-friendly experience for all generations while managing the complexity of realistic training. Motion sickness was a concern with VR, especially for motion-based applications. Additionally, the client required features to track training progress, control user access, and integrate specialized hardware like forklift controls to ensure seamless communication between software and devices.

Solution
When our client approached us with the need for a comprehensive forklift training solution, we proposed a combination of VR and web technologies to meet their requirements. The VR simulation offers a realistic sit-down forklift training experience, while the web portal supports administrative tasks and records training summaries. Travancore Analytics built a highly detailed warehouse and sit-down forklift using 3D software, integrating it into a sophisticated yet user-friendly Windows application created with Unity. The application, distributed through a secure web portal, features a license-based system. It includes two sections: the VR training module, accessed through the VR headset, and the Replay session, where users can review past sessions from multiple camera angles and 360-degree perspectives. The program is compatible with the HTC VIVE Pro 2 headset, Logitech steering wheel, and a specialized forklift controller that simulates real-world electronic controls. Designed with OSHA guidelines in mind, the training system provides a safe, engaging, and realistic forklift training experience, with varying modules to suit different skill levels.
